How To Choose The Best Mascara For Women Over 60

Your lashes undergo real changes after 60. They grow slower, they are shorter, and they lose density. Choosing a mascara now means prioritizing a formula that builds volume without weighing down the lash, uses gentle film formers instead of harsh waterproof polymers, and relies on a brush designed to separate every single lash without a clump in sight.

Look for a Fiber-Reinforced Volume Formula

A standard wax-based mascara may sit on top of thin lashes and look heavy. The most effective formulas for mature lashes use a blend of high-volume fibers suspended in a mousse-light base. These fibers multiply the visual mass of each lash while the lightweight base keeps the lash from drooping. Estée Lauder’s three-fiber blend is a classic example of this technology at work.

Prioritize Hypoallergenic and Ophthalmologist-Tested

Sensitive eyes are the norm after 60, not the exception. A hypoallergenic label is a start, but you need a formula that is also fragrance-free, paraben-free, and ideally tested by an ophthalmologist. Look for ingredients like plant-derived powders or flexible waxes that condition, and avoid common irritants like SLS, phthalates, and mineral oil. Why do my lashes look clumpy with every mascara I try?
Clumping on mature lashes usually happens because the wand bristles are too wide or the formula is too waxy. The wand picks up enough product to coat two or three lashes simultaneously, bonding them together. Look for a brush with short, dense silicone bristles (like the Babe Original) or a dual-comb design (like the Estée Lauder) that physically separates each lash as it applies the formula. You can also wipe the wand on the rim of the tube before applying to remove excess product.
Is waterproof mascara better for mature eyes?
Waterproof mascara is generally not recommended for women over 60. The waterproof polymers are harder to remove and require oil-based makeup removers that can irritate the lash line and cause eyelash breakage when you rub. Instead, look for a smudge-proof or sweat-resistant formula that still comes off with soap and water, such as the Sandstone Scandinavia. They hold up to humidity without the aggressive removal process.
Can a mascara actually help my lashes grow thicker?
A mascara cannot change the natural growth cycle of your lashes, but it can strengthen the existing lash so it is less prone to breakage and appears fuller over time. The Ecrinal formula includes ANP2+ peptide ampoules that create a protective shield around each lash, similar to a leave-in conditioner for your hair. Users report visible improvement in lash thickness within two weeks, but this is strengthening, not regrowth from a dormant follicle.
